FAQs About Visiting Pontcanna Inn

Q: Is the Pontcanna Inn dog-friendly?

A: Yes, the Pontcanna Inn is generally very welcoming to well-behaved dogs, especially in the bar area and the beer garden. It’s a great spot to stop after a walk around nearby Llandaff Fields.

Q: Do they offer non-alcoholic options?

A: Absolutely. In keeping with modern trends, they offer a good selection of quality non-alcoholic beers, low-ABV choices, and sophisticated soft drinks.

Q: Is parking available near the Pontcanna Inn?

A: Pontcanna is primarily a residential area, so parking can be restricted. It is best to use local public transport or consider one of the nearby pay-and-display areas and enjoy a short walk to the venue.
